| 15 weeks 6 days ago | We made it! After a bloody long day driving from te Lake (which wasn't all that) we have arrived in Ulanbaatar! The road turned to Tarmac about 500 km from UB so we were making the most of it and bombing along at 65mph and after a 50km in the wrong direction detour, we were making good progress and thought we might make it for a beer ot two. But at about 100km south west of UB, at about 11pm so very dark and the Mongolians never dip their lights which makes it impossible to see anything, the road just stopped. We left the tarmac at around 60mph straight onto a very rough dirt track. Bit of a shock I can tell you! read more » |
